Commercial fire restoration services involve a comprehensive process to repair and restore properties damaged by fire, smoke, and soot. When a fire occurs in a business or commercial building, the damage can extend beyond visible flames to include smoke residues, water from firefighting efforts, and structural harm. Local contractors specializing in fire restoration assess the extent of the damage, remove debris, clean and deodorize affected areas, and perform necessary repairs to bring the property back to a safe and functional condition. This process often requires specialized equipment and techniques to effectively handle the complex damage caused by fires.
These services are essential for solving problems such as lingering smoke odors, soot stains, compromised structural integrity, and water damage from firefighting efforts. Without proper cleanup and repairs, these issues can lead to ongoing health concerns, further deterioration of the property, and extended downtime for businesses. Fire restoration professionals help mitigate these risks by thoroughly cleaning affected areas, restoring ventilation systems, and addressing any structural issues. This ensures that the property is not only visually restored but also safe and habitable for employees, clients, or residents.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Fire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Orange Park,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or fire damage repairs in commercial spaces range from $250 to $600. Many routine cleanup and minor restoration j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of smoke and soot damage.
Moderate Restoration - Medium-scale projects, including partial rebuilds and extensive cleaning, us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These are common for businesses experiencing significant smoke damage or minor structural repairs.
Major Repairs - Larger, more complex restoration jobs, such as replacing damaged drywall or flooring, can range from $3,500 to $7,000. Projects in this tier are less frequent but necessary for extensive fire and smoke impact.
Full Replacement - Complete rebuilds of fire-damaged areas, including structural components, often exceed $10,000 and can reach $20,000+ for large commercial properties. Such projects are less common and typically involve extensive damage requiring comprehensive reconstruction.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is commercial fire restoration? Commercial fire restoration involves cleaning, repairing, and restoring commercial properties affected by fire damage to return them to safe and functional condition.
Which types of commercial properties can benefit from fire restoration services? Fire restoration services can assist a variety of commercial properties, including offices, retail stores, warehouses, and industrial facilities.
How do local contractors handle smoke and soot removal? Local service providers use specialized equipment and techniques to effectively remove smoke and soot from surfaces, HVAC systems, and ventilation areas.
Are structural repairs part of commercial fire restoration? Yes, many fire restoration projects include assessing and repairing structural elements damaged by fire or heat exposure.
What steps are involved in the fire damage cleanup process? The process typically includes debris removal, cleaning and deodorizing affected areas, and restoring or replacing damaged building components.
